Output 58d244cdfda67e15908d401f46d51d3071520148b6400d9a88990fb584b7ed61:11

value
18000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bed8800678d7cc08d94f0ca1ac468bcc472f695 OP_EQUAL
address
9tywTXhkzKFkfZAvAe5U1uUEVzvZrPwdqC
transaction
58d244cdfda67e15908d401f46d51d3071520148b6400d9a88990fb584b7ed61